When we first heard about the 'Old Gaffers' we thought it was a meeting of elderly out it is an annual festival held in the harbour town of Yarmouth on the Isle of Wight to celebrate old boats with a 'gaff' rig - that's where the main sail has four sides rather than the triangles you see on most modem boats.
